AWS customers utilizing CloudTrail Lake now have an exciting new feature that allows them to enrich their AWS activity logs with essential business context. This enhancement is particularly valuable for organizations that rely on CloudTrail Lake to aggregate and analyze their AWS activity for security, operational troubleshooting, and compliance.
When investigating security incidents or performing compliance audits, having access to basic event details is often not enough. Customers frequently require additional insights, such as identifying which team or project is responsible for the affected resources. This new capability enables users to seamlessly integrate business-specific information into their event logs, allowing for a more comprehensive understanding of the activities taking place within their AWS environments.
By adding this layer of context, organizations can enhance their incident response processes, improve their security posture, and ensure compliance with regulatory requirements more effectively.
